NSERC Climate Change and Atmospheric Research Grants

Program Name: Climate Change and Atmospheric Research Grants
Sponsor: NSERC
Available Funding: $500,000 to $1,000,000
Duration: 5 years
Category: Operating
Description: Funded projects must address major challenges in three theme areas:
1) Earth system processes and their representation in models;
2) Earth system prediction through improved forecasting methodologies; and
3) understanding recent changes in the Arctic and other Canadian cold region environments.

CCAR Grants are expected to:
  • facilitate collaborative research between university researchers and Canadian government scientists, with the inclusion of other potential partners (such as northern communities and/or the private sector) and international researchers (including the Belmont Challenge Freshwater Security and Coastal Zone Vulnerability Initiatives) as appropriate;
  • produce valuable results and knowledge that can be transferred and disseminated to federal departments and other end-users in order to maximize the impact for the benefit of Canadians;
  • further strengthen Canada’s leadership role and capacity in these areas;
  • build synergies with, but not duplicate, existing funding initiatives;
  • and build on existing scientific knowledge and ensure that metadata results are available to, and compatible with, existing data-archiving platforms.
